Turkey, Ottoman Empire. A Siege Of Silistria Medal, Silver Grade, C.1860 United Republic of 2) A 1933 Voting “YesSilistre Madalyasi. Instituted in 1854. Type I. In silver, measuring 36. 7 mm in diameter, dark patina, edge nicks, light contact, original ribbon, near extremely fine. Footnote: The Siege of Silistria took place during the Crimean War. In this action, Russian forces besieged the Ottoman fortress of Silistria.
